Battery: Customer Safety Information
Notes On battery
CAUTION:
-
Do not store lead-add batteries for longer periods of time in direct sunlight.
-
Always store lead lead-add batteries horizontally to prevent add leaking out and do not tilt during transportation.
-
Flat or defective add lead batteries may freeze, therefore store away from frost.
-
Keep tools and other conductive objects away from batteries (risk of short-circuit).
-
Avoid polarity reversal and short-circuits.
-
To prevent unintentional sparking, turn off all switchable current consumers and the engine before removing and installing lead-acid
batteries.
-
Always disconnect the negative terminal first; always connect the positive terminal first.
-
Switch on the charging equipment only after connecting to the terminals; switch off the charging equipment before disconnecting from
the terminals.
-
Only charge lead-acid batteries with direct current (DC). The recommended charging current for slow charging is 10 % capacity and 50
% capacity for fast charging.
-
When fast charging, ensure that the housing of the lead-add battery does not heat up too much (< 55 degrees C).
-
Whenever possible, lead-add batteries should be stored in a dean and dry place.
-
We recommend greasing the terminals slightly with battery-terminal grease.
-
Lead-add batteries should not be stored for longer periods of time without recharging.
-
The negative terminal should be disconnected if the lead-add battery remains in a parked or unused vehicle for a longer period of time.
